1. London, UK: The Rebound Continues

Despite past uncertainty around Brexit and fluctuating currency rates, London remains a top destination for the world’s elite. Prime neighbourhoods like Belgravia, Mayfair, and Chelsea are seeing renewed interest, particularly from American, Middle Eastern, and European buyers seeking long-term assets in one of the world’s most iconic capitals.

Why they’re buying:

  • A strong US dollar vs. GBP creates buying opportunities
  • London’s world-class schools, culture, and history
  • A safe-haven city for long-term wealth preservation

2. Dubai, UAE: The Tax-Free Magnet

Dubai is having a record-breaking moment in 2025. Ultra-modern skyscrapers, man-made islands, and luxury beachfront living continue to attract global billionaires and crypto entrepreneurs. Areas like Palm Jumeirah, Downtown Dubai, and Emirates Hills are among the top hotspots for luxury property investment.

Why they’re buying:

  • Zero income tax
  • Luxury lifestyle with year-round sunshine
  • High rental yields and demand from ex-pats

3. Paris, France: Romance Meets Real Estate

Paris is proving that classic never goes out of style. The city’s Golden Triangle (8th arrondissement), Saint-Germain-des-Prés, and Le Marais continue to attract discerning buyers who appreciate timeless architecture and high culture. With the upcoming 2024 Olympics still casting a positive glow, Paris remains highly desirable in 2025.

Why they’re buying:

  • Heritage buildings with irreplaceable charm
  • Fashion, food, and cultural prestige
  • Strong global appeal and emotional connection

4. The Hamptons & Hudson Valley, USA: Countryside Chic

Affluent Americans are looking beyond urban centres and embracing countryside luxury. The Hamptons remain a staple, but the Hudson Valley has surged in popularity due to its rolling hills, boutique vineyards, and charming estates.

Why they’re buying:

  • Space, privacy, and natural beauty
  • Accessible from New York City
  • Emphasis on health, wellness, and sustainable living

5. Lake Como, Italy: Understated Elegance

Luxury homes

For those who value quiet luxury, Lake Como continues to offer the ultimate escape. Celebrities and financiers alike are scooping up historic villas with private docks and mountain views. The lifestyle here is slow, intentional, and deeply sophisticated.

Why they’re buying:

  • Discreet elegance and world-class beauty
  • Close proximity to Milan and the Alps
  • Ideal for those seeking exclusivity without ostentation

6. Singapore: The Smart Investor’s Choice

With its efficient infrastructure, political stability, and luxury condominiums, Singapore has become a favourite for Asian and international buyers. The Orchard Road, Sentosa Island, and Marina Bay areas remain top-tier locations.

Why they’re buying:

  • Stable economy and pro-business environment
  • One of the world’s safest and cleanest cities
  • Attractive to family offices and global investors

7. The Cotswolds, UK: English Country Dream

Cotswolds Cottage Luxury from Boutique Retreats Hello Lovely

For those craving a quintessential English lifestyle, the Cotswolds continues to rise in prestige. Luxury buyers from London, America, and the Middle East are investing in manor houses and restored barns in postcard-perfect villages like Chipping Norton and Stow-on-the-Wold.

Why they’re buying:

  • Heritage homes, expansive gardens, and rolling hills
  • Charming pubs, farm shops, and equestrian lifestyle
  • An easy drive from London with a luxurious rural feel

Emerging Luxury Homes in 2025

  • Branded Residences: Developments by names like Aman, Bulgari, and Four Seasons are increasingly popular for buyers who want hotel-style living with investment potential.
  • Sustainable Luxury: Eco-conscious design, renewable energy, and wellness features are no longer optional—they’re essential.
  • Digital Nomad Real Estate: Properties in tax-friendly, lifestyle-rich destinations like Portugal and Greece are gaining momentum as second-home options for global entrepreneurs.
